What is Tire Rotation and Why is it Essential?
Tire rotation is the practice of moving your vehicle’s wheels and tires from one position to another, typically following a specific pattern. The primary reason for this practice stems from the fact that tires on different axles and sides of a vehicle wear at varying rates due to differences in weight distribution, braking forces, steering, and power delivery.
For instance, on front-wheel-drive (FWD) vehicles, the front tires bear the brunt of steering, braking, and acceleration, leading to faster wear on the shoulders and tread. Rear-wheel-drive (RWD) vehicles often see more wear on the rear tires. By regularly rotating tires, you ensure that each tire experiences a variety of positions on the vehicle, promoting more uniform tread wear across all four tires. This even wear is critical for extending tire life, maintaining consistent traction, and preserving the integrity of your vehicle’s suspension components.
Recommended Tire Rotation Intervals
The most commonly recommended interval for tire rotation is every 5,000 to 8,000 miles, or roughly every six months. For many drivers, this conveniently aligns with their vehicle’s oil change schedule, making it easy to remember and incorporate into routine maintenance. However, it is paramount to consult two key sources for the most accurate recommendation:
- Your Vehicle Owner’s Manual: The vehicle manufacturer provides specific guidelines based on the vehicle’s design, weight distribution, and typical use.
- Your Tire Manufacturer’s Guidelines: Tire manufacturers also provide recommendations, often found in the tire’s warranty or on their website, which may vary depending on the tire type (e.g., all-season, performance, winter).
Adhering to these recommendations is not only beneficial for tire performance but can also be a requirement for maintaining your tire warranty. Deviations from recommended intervals, especially on modern vehicles with advanced suspension systems, can lead to uneven wear patterns that are difficult to correct once established.
Factors Influencing Your Rotation Schedule
While general guidelines exist, several factors can influence how frequently your tires should be rotated:
- Vehicle Type: Front-wheel-drive (FWD), rear-wheel-drive (RWD), all-wheel-drive (AWD), and four-wheel-drive (4WD) vehicles exhibit different wear patterns. FWD vehicles typically wear front tires faster, while RWD vehicles may show more wear on the rear. AWD and 4WD systems often distribute power more evenly, but rotation is still crucial.
- Driving Style: Aggressive driving, frequent hard braking, rapid acceleration, and high-speed cornering will accelerate tire wear, necessitating more frequent rotations.
- Tire Type: Directional tires, which are designed to rotate in one direction for optimal performance (especially in wet conditions), can only be moved from front to back on the same side of the vehicle. Non-directional tires offer more rotation pattern flexibility. Staggered fitments (different tire sizes front and rear) may limit rotation options or make it impossible to rotate them to different axles.
- Road Conditions: Regularly driving on rough roads, gravel, or through extensive urban stop-and-go traffic can impact tire wear rates and might suggest a slightly more frequent rotation schedule.
- Towing or Heavy Loads: Vehicles that frequently tow or carry heavy loads will experience increased stress and wear on their rear tires, which could warrant more attention to rotation.
Understanding Tire Rotation Patterns
Different vehicles and tire types require specific rotation patterns to achieve optimal wear. Here are the most common patterns:
- Forward Cross (FWD Vehicles): Rear tires move to the front on the same side, and front tires cross to the opposite rear position. (e.g., Left Rear to Left Front; Right Rear to Right Front; Left Front to Right Rear; Right Front to Left Rear).
- Rearward Cross (RWD/4WD Vehicles): Front tires move to the rear on the same side, and rear tires cross to the opposite front position. (e.g., Left Front to Left Rear; Right Front to Right Rear; Left Rear to Right Front; Right Rear to Left Front).
- X-Pattern: All four tires move diagonally. This is often recommended for FWD cars, where the front tires move to the opposite rear, and the rear tires move to the opposite front.
- 5-Tire Rotation: If you have a full-size spare tire that matches your other four, incorporating it into the rotation pattern can extend the life of all five tires. This typically involves moving the spare into a specific position, often the right rear, and shifting the other tires accordingly.
- Directional Tires: These tires have a specific tread pattern designed to rotate in only one direction. They should only be rotated from front to rear on the same side of the vehicle to maintain their intended performance.
- Staggered Fitments: Vehicles with different tire sizes on the front and rear axles (common on many sports cars) may not be able to be rotated between axles. In such cases, if the tires are non-directional, they can sometimes be rotated side-to-side on the same axle.
Always refer to your vehicle’s owner’s manual or a certified technician to determine the correct pattern for your specific vehicle and tire setup.
Signs Your Tires Need Rotation (or Are Overdue)
While following a schedule is best, your vehicle can sometimes provide clues that a tire rotation is overdue:
- Uneven Tread Wear: This is the most obvious sign. Look for wear patterns like ‘feathering’ (tread ribs worn more on one side), ‘cupping’ (scalloped dips in the tread), or excessive wear on the inner or outer shoulders of the tire.
- Vibrations: If you notice new or increased vibrations through the steering wheel or seat, especially at certain speeds, it could indicate uneven tire wear.
- Increased Road Noise: A humming, roaring, or thumping noise that wasn’t present before could be a sign of unevenly worn tires, particularly if the noise changes with speed or turning.
- Reduced Handling or Traction: If your vehicle feels less stable, exhibits diminished grip in wet conditions, or pulls to one side, uneven tire wear could be a contributing factor.
- Visual Inspection: Regularly inspect your tires for any visible differences in tread depth or unusual wear patterns between the front and rear axles.
Addressing these signs promptly can prevent further damage to your tires and maintain your vehicle’s safety and performance.
The Benefits of Regular Tire Rotation
Consistent tire rotation offers a multitude of advantages that contribute to both your safety and your wallet:
- Maximized Tread Life: By promoting even wear, rotation ensures that all tires wear down at a similar rate, allowing you to get the maximum possible mileage out of your tire set before needing replacement. This can significantly reduce long-term tire costs.
- Improved Safety: Evenly worn tires provide consistent grip and handling across all four corners of the vehicle. This translates to better braking performance, enhanced stability, and more predictable steering, particularly in adverse weather conditions.
- Enhanced Vehicle Performance: Maintaining uniform tread depth helps your vehicle’s suspension system work as intended, leading to a smoother ride, reduced strain on components, and optimized fuel efficiency.
- Warranty Compliance: Many tire manufacturers require proof of regular tire rotation as a condition of their treadwear warranty. Failing to rotate your tires according to their schedule could void your warranty, leaving you responsible for premature tire replacement costs.
- Early Detection of Issues: During a tire rotation, technicians often inspect the tires, brakes, and suspension components, potentially catching minor issues before they become major, costly repairs.
Professional Service vs. DIY Rotation
While it is possible for a mechanically inclined individual to rotate their own tires, it requires proper equipment, including a reliable jack, jack stands, and a torque wrench, to ensure safety and correct installation. The American Lift Institute (ALI) emphasizes the importance of proper lifting equipment and procedures for vehicle safety.
For most drivers, opting for professional tire rotation service is the recommended approach. Automotive service centers have specialized lifts, tools, and experienced technicians who can perform the rotation efficiently and correctly, ensuring proper torque specifications are met for wheel nuts and inspecting for any other potential issues. Many service providers also offer tire rotation as part of a package with oil changes or other routine maintenance, making it a convenient and cost-effective option.

What happens if I don't rotate my tires?
If you don’t rotate your tires, they will wear unevenly. This leads to a reduced lifespan for your tire set, requiring you to replace them prematurely. Uneven wear also compromises vehicle safety by reducing traction, affecting handling and braking performance, and potentially causing vibrations or increased road noise. Also, it could void your tire manufacturer’s treadwear warranty.
Do all tires need to be rotated?
Most standard, non-directional tires on vehicles with the same size wheels and tires on all four corners should be rotated. However, directional tires, which have a specific rotation direction, can only be rotated front-to-rear on the same side of the vehicle. Vehicles with staggered fitments (different tire sizes on the front and rear axles) or unique wheel offsets may not be able to be rotated between axles, or only side-to-side on the same axle. Always consult your vehicle’s owner’s manual or a tire professional.
How long does a tire rotation take?
A professional tire rotation typically takes between 15 to 30 minutes, depending on the service center’s efficiency and whether other services (like an oil change or tire balancing) are performed concurrently. It’s a relatively quick procedure that yields significant benefits.
Should I rotate my tires if they look fine?
Yes, it is highly recommended to rotate your tires according to the manufacturer’s recommended intervals, even if they appear to be wearing evenly. Tire rotation is a preventative maintenance measure designed to prevent uneven wear from developing in the first place. By the time uneven wear becomes visually apparent, the damage is already done, and the benefits of rotation are diminished.
Does tire rotation include balancing?
Tire rotation and tire balancing are distinct services. Tire rotation involves moving the wheel and tire assemblies to different positions on the vehicle. Tire balancing, on the other hand, corrects the weight distribution of an individual wheel and tire assembly to prevent vibrations. While some service packages may include both, tire rotation does not inherently include balancing. It’s important to clarify with your service provider whether balancing is part of the rotation service.
